Have you ever wondered how a seemingly ordinary networking protocol could become a gateway for attackers? The complexities behind the Windows RPC (Remote Procedure Call) can make it vulnerable to exploitation, and understanding this vulnerability can be crucial for protecting your systems from potential threats.
This image is property of blogger.googleusercontent.com.
Understanding Windows RPC
Windows RPC is a powerful component of the Microsoft Windows operating system, allowing different parts of a program to communicate with one another over a network. It acts like a bridge, ensuring that the client-server interactions happen smoothly even when they are separated by miles. However, as convenient as it is, every technology has its flaws.
The CVE-2025-49760 Vulnerability
One of the notable vulnerabilities discovered within the Windows RPC protocol is tracked as CVE-2025-49760. This particular flaw allows attackers to conduct spoofing attacks. Imagine being able to manipulate a system’s commands without any authorization. This vulnerability presents precisely that opportunity.
What Is Spoofing?
Spoofing, in the context of cybersecurity, means tricking a system or user into believing that a malicious entity is a legitimate source. It’s akin to a con artist pretending to be someone they’re not, which can lead to severe consequences for both individuals and organizations.
The Impact of CVE-2025-49760
The exploitation of CVE-2025-49760 not only allows unauthorized access but also enables the manipulation of file paths in Windows Storage. This can lead to domain privilege escalation, allowing attackers to gain higher privileges within a network than what they originally possessed.
This image is property of blogger.googleusercontent.com.
How the Exploit Works
Understanding how this exploit is conducted is key to defending against it.
Endpoint Mapper Poisoning
The methodology behind this attack primarily revolves around what is known as Endpoint Mapper (EPM) poisoning. It’s a technique that bears a resemblance to DNS poisoning, wherein attackers manipulate the way requests are resolved on a network.
What is Endpoint Mapper?
The Endpoint Mapper is responsible for directing calls to the correct services by converting service names into corresponding IP addresses. When this mapper is compromised, attackers gain the opportunity to redirect legitimate requests to their malicious endpoints.
The Attack Process
-
Initial Registration: Attackers can register known built-in service interfaces before legitimate services become active. By doing this, they ensure that any requests directed to those services are instead sent to their malicious endpoints.
-
Service Impersonation: Once registered, these malicious entities can impersonate legitimate services.
-
Manipulation of Protected Processes: Attacks can coerce some protected processes into authenticating against these fraudulent servers, enabling them to steal sensitive information or gain elevated privileges.
The Broader Implications of EPM Poisoning
While the primary concern revolves around spoofing, the Endpoint Mapper poisoning technique can have broader implications.
Adversary-in-the-Middle (AitM) Attacks
This type of attack involves intercepting and altering the communication between two parties who believe they are directly communicating with one another. By exploiting the EPM, attackers can position themselves as the intermediary.
Denial-of-Service (DoS) Attacks
In addition to AitM attacks, the same poisoning technique can also be used to execute denial-of-service attacks. By overwhelming the legitimate service requests, attackers can bring down services, leading to downtime and operational headaches.
Security Research and Developments
SafeBreach’s researcher Ron Ben Yizhak has shed light on this vulnerability, pinpointing the lack of necessary security checks in the EPM that enable this exploit. Understanding these vulnerabilities helps cybersecurity professionals tighten their defenses.
Tools for Detection
To combat these vulnerabilities, SafeBreach has developed a tool known as RPC-Racer. This tool is designed to flag insecure RPC services, facilitating a better understanding of where vulnerabilities lie.
Recommendations for Detection and Response
It’s not enough to understand a vulnerability; proactive measures can help shield you from potential exploitation.
Monitoring RPC Service Calls
One essential recommendation is to monitor RPC service calls actively. Keeping an eye out for unusual patterns can alert you before an attack becomes successful.
Enhancing Verification of RPC Server Identities
Another prominent recommendation is to enhance verification processes for RPC server identities. Using stronger authentication methods can help ensure that only legitimate services are communicating with each other.
Moving Forward: Securing Your Systems
As is evident, Windows RPC vulnerabilities like CVE-2025-49760 can pose significant risks to your network operations. Understanding these vulnerabilities, their exploitation techniques, and the necessary defensive measures can empower your organization to take assertive actions against potential threats.
The Importance of Regular Updates
As Microsoft has patched this vulnerability in July 2025, regularly updating your systems is one of the easiest methods to keep vulnerabilities at bay. Always ensure that your software is current, as updates often contain critical security patches.
Employee Training and Awareness
Empowering your employees about cybersecurity threats is another layer of protection. Training programs can help them identify and respond to potential security incidents more effectively.
Investing in Robust Security Solutions
Consider investing in robust security solutions that offer more than just antivirus protection. Firewalls, intrusion detection systems, and endpoint detection and response tools can significantly enhance your security posture.
Conclusion
In internet technology, vulnerabilities are akin to hidden pitfalls. Windows RPC vulnerabilities such as CVE-2025-49760 can open doors for spoofing attacks, putting sensitive data and operational integrity at risk. Understanding how the exploit works and incorporating a multi-layered defense strategy is vital for safeguarding your systems against future threats.
Fostering a culture of awareness, keeping abreast of the latest cybersecurity developments, and updating your systems can create a more secure environment. By implementing these practices, you are proactively defending your organization against malicious actors—ensuring that the convenience of communication does not come at the cost of security.